11th October 1944 Auster loss
Thanks for the input.
This was an RAF/RCAF Loss from 443 Squadron. The a/c was found in the Deurne area burnt out. F/O L.P.E.Piche and F/O A.J.Horrell were both killed. The only one that I think fits is Auster V NJ669 that in Air Brit NA100-NZ999 is noted as SOC on the 11-10-44 with 127 Wg. Any other info welcome as someone else has said thet it was a captured Bu131 that they were in. Alex |
